Output 152417594fd04c36666af6a4b6eb741a9deb303b22f8e1e78590ee69a5036a1b:4

value
1060855
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dc3b321af4266a19158c77a518a11c3321cd7b9 OP_EQUALVERIFY OP_CHECKSIG
address
12FnDx5UQZySvJFnj1mA33YgVXVAEHiEkg
transaction
152417594fd04c36666af6a4b6eb741a9deb303b22f8e1e78590ee69a5036a1b
spent
true